Lots of our members it seems don't what him in first grade.If Reynolds gets injured I think Kelly will get a run. They are similar style players (Reynolds of course being a lot better) so the team doesn't have to change up must. In the past we've had to dramatically change up the team to make a replacement. We had to put an energetic ball runner into the half (keary), and use makeshift 5-8ths like Sutton or Inglis and we've had to change up our style to suit. With Kelly you still have that structured organiser in the team and everyone else's roles stay the same. Of course there is a huge drop in quality in the halfback position but everything else stays the same.
Kelly, like everyone else who played, was picked for the charity shield for a reason. The 21 guys who made up the charity shield, plus GI, musgrove and Gray are our first grade squad.
I don't think it's a coincidence that maguire brought Kelly. They know each other from their time in Melbourne. He knows what he's going to get, he didn't buy him for first grade, he's never gonna put pressure on a fit Reynolds. He's brought as a player to plug a whole when needed
